Georgia Football Safety to Transfer

Athens, Ga — UGA sophomore safety J.J Green has decided to transfer to another institution, according to Bulldog head coach Mark Richt.

“J.J and I talked a couple of times and he wanted the opportunity to be an offensive player,” said Richt.

Richt plans to help Green find the best location for him.

Green played in all thirteen games last season at tailback. This year, Green played defense in eight games. He had nine tackles this year.
